About

Manfred Hummel is a scholar working on Surgery,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and Transplantation. According to data from OpenAlex, Manfred Hummel has authored 121 papers receiving a total of 4.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 94 papers in Surgery, 48 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 35 papers in Transplantation. Recurrent topics in Manfred Hummel’s work include Transplantation: Methods and Outcomes (82 papers), Renal Transplantation Outcomes and Treatments (30 papers) and Mechanical Circulatory Support Devices (30 papers). Manfred Hummel is often cited by papers focused on Transplantation: Methods and Outcomes (82 papers), Renal Transplantation Outcomes and Treatments (30 papers) and Mechanical Circulatory Support Devices (30 papers). Manfred Hummel coll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United States and Switzerland. Manfred Hummel's co-authors include Roland Hetzer, Jon Kobashigawa, Howard J. Eisen, Richard Dorent, Donna Mancini, Kamal Abeywickrama, Randall C. Starling, Peter Bernhardt, Keld Sørensen and E. Murat Tuzcu and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, Circulation and Blood.
